TestBike logo

Indexed db in angular 7. IndexedDB is intended for offline apps . Estas &h...

Indexed db in angular 7. IndexedDB is intended for offline apps . Estas … If you run the preview, it will try IndexedDB, WebSQL and finally localstorage. Contribute to jakearchibald/idb development by creating an account on GitHub. Learn how to integrate IndexedDB with Angular for offline data storage using the idb library. This allows greater flexibility, especially when mocking IndexedDB for Mar 12, 2018 · A quick but complete guide to IndexedDB and storing data in browsers Interested in learning JavaScript? Get my free ebook at jshandbook. Learn reactive queries, advanced features, and more. Supports transactions for reliability. This step-by-step guide covers setup, service creation, and data management for robust offline apps. By directly leveraging the IndexedDB API, we maintain control over our storage interactions while ensuring our ngx-indexed-db ngx-indexed-db is a service (CSR & SSR) that wraps IndexedDB database in an Angular service combined with the power of observables. The problem with localstorage in general is that this can get cleaned from the OS of a mobile device and you loose all data. Supports key range queries, indexes. Dec 2, 2024 · IndexedDB is a versatile tool for managing large datasets in Angular applications. Stores almost any kind of values by keys, multiple key types. indexeddb-angular is a library that wraps indexeddb database in an Angular 2 service. Sep 7, 2025 · Handling massive Excel files in Angular doesn’t have to be painful. There is 1 other project in the npm registry using indexeddb-angular. To use SQLite for native storage, see the SQLite Installation instructions. By combining Excel parsing (XLSX) with IndexedDB (Dexie) and NgRx for orchestration, we can build applications that handle hundreds of thousands of rows with lightning-fast search and a smooth user experience. Additionally, you can provide a custom implementation of IndexedDB using an injection token. Sep 26, 2023 · Angular PWA and indexdb Recommendation: When implementing IndexedDB, it is essential to adhere to a structured approach. Sep 28, 2025 · Using IndexedDB in an Angular application allows you to store significant amounts of structured data directly in the user’s browser, which… Nov 23, 2017 · nodejs couchdb graphql postgres firebase angular react-native database ionic nosql pouchdb sqlite realtime localstorage indexeddb crdt realtime-database rxdb browser-database local-first Updated 4 hours ago TypeScript IndexedDB, but with promises. One key advantage of using push notifications is the elimination of the Jul 7, 2020 · Usando IndexedDB con Angular ¿Que es IndexedDB? Es una forma de almacenar datos de forma persistente dentro del navegador de un usuario, independientemente de la disponibilidad de la red. That power is usually excessive for traditional client-server apps. There were a couple of hiccups i noticed though. Out of the box, Ionic Storage will use IndexedDB and localstorage where available. x, this library now supports any JavaScript project (old versions only supported Angular), and Angular-specific functionality has been moved to a new @ionic/storage-angular package. Start using indexeddb-angular in your project by running `npm i indexeddb-angular`. This allows greater flexibility, especially when mocking IndexedDB for Discover how to harness IndexedDB in Angular with RxDB for robust offline apps. Shame we still have to support browsers that wont be ES6 compliant, at least Angular helps there. As of 3. com IndexedDB is one of the storage capabilities introduced … Jan 4, 2022 · Multiple data To get all the data from an Object Store there are two possible ways: getAll() If you want to get an array with all the data inside an Object Store, the getAll() method is used, for this use case this method has a better performance than using a cursor to go through each of the stored data, since the cursor will create an object for each stored data as the Object Store iterates Feb 13, 2024 · IndexedDB is a database that is built into a browser, much more powerful than localStorage. ngx-indexed-db is a service (CSR & SSR) that wraps IndexedDB database in an Angular service combined with the power of observables. Can store much bigger volumes of data than localStorage. 1. Your indexedDB service doesn't always reject the promise in some of its requests, the getNote for example. May 29, 2019 · add value in IndexedDB using Angular 7 Asked 6 years, 9 months ago Modified 6 years, 9 months ago Viewed 8k times Oct 12, 2025 · A Modern Approach to IndexedDB in Angular: Reactive Data with Observables and Signals 3 분 소요 By combining RxJS Observables for handling data streams and Signals for automatic UI updates upon state changes, we can manage IndexedDB in a much more powerful and declarative way. 8, last published: 8 years ago. Feb 7, 2014 · Promises make working with indexedDB so much easier. Latest version: 0. uoovyp qqdkj durdx geegwzc goh hvhyy vsckjej keh ezurjw ffiynhi